allegations
英 [ˌælɪˈgeɪʃ(ə)nz]
美 [ˌæləˈgeɪʃənz]
n. (无证据的)说法,指控
allegation的复数
柯林斯词典
- N-COUNT 指控;指责
Anallegationis a statement saying that someone has done something wrong.- The company has denied the allegations...
公司否认了这些指控。 - Allegations of brutality and theft have been levelled at the army.
有人指责军队中存在着野蛮暴行和盗窃行为。
